Ownership
Andy & Jenny have worked for over 25 years battling hunger and founded The River Food Pantry on Madison's north side in 2005. They created Extended Hands Pantry as a new non-profit with a focus on childhood nutrition and tutoring.

Community Involvement
The organization runs special events throughout the year like annual backpack giveaways and holiday dinners. Scout troops, youth groups, and employees conduct live food drives at local grocery stores to stock the pantry shelves with food that goes back into the community.
